
The episode explores the mysterious death of Starr Faithfull in 1931, delving into her background and the circumstances surrounding her demise.
In 1931, the body of 25-year-old Starr Faithfull washed ashore on a Long Island beach. Newspapers and the public speculated whether her death was murder, suicide, or an accident. But before we can answer that question, we need to go back to the beginning: to old Boston money, political power, and the man Starr knew as "Uncle Andrew."
